Not to get too far off topic, if I recall there was even a man from the Dularge area that knew about aliens or had something to do with Roswell or Area 51.


Major Jesse Marcel from Bayou Blue is the guy you are thinking of. He was the Air Force investigator at the Roswell crash. He is in that famous picture with the weather balloon parts.

His son, Dr. Jesse Marcel, wrote some books about it.
